As a young teenage lad i had the pleasure of attending a sports physio course at ashton gate with buster… one day ive gone in and john bailey is sat there with one foot in a bucket of water with wires going in to it…. Small electric pulses to help with an injury according to buster…. Someone suggested that i put my hand in the bucket with johns foot to see if i could feel the pulses seeing as i was closest to him…. As a 13 year old city fan i certainly knew who he was, but wasnt sure why john was looking at me like a lion watching an antelope…. so i put my hand in gingerly…. At which point john shouts “BANG” next to my ear….. i obviously jump a mile and soil my underwear while he and everyone else around cracked up laughing…. Fun times!
